Find the magnetic field B due to a semicircular wire of radius 10.0 cm carrying a current of 5.0 A at its centre of curvature.

Solution

Given:
Magnitude of current, I = 5 A
Radius of the semi-circular wire, r = 10 cm
∴ Required magnetic field at the centre of curvature 

\[B = \frac{1}{2} \times \frac{\mu_0 i}{2r}\]
\[ = {10}^{- 7} \times \frac{5}{10 \times {10}^{- 2}}\]
\[ = 5\pi \times {10}^{- 6} \]
\[ = 1 . 6 \times {10}^{- 5} \] T
